What is dry ice cleaning

Dry ice cleaning is a process in which dry ice is used in a combined system with compressed air to clean surfaces.

Characteristics of dry ice cleaning

It is a non abrasive cleaning method, that will not penetrate the surface of the object that it is shot at, but it will still remove surface contaminates. There is no secondary waste as the dry ice will sublimate into CO2 gas.

What is dry ice

Dry ice is CO2 in a solid state. It is formed when CO2 liquid is release in a controlled environment. The normal temperature of dry ice is about -80 degrees Celsius.

Dry ice have the physical characteristic that is called sublimation. Sublimation is the process in which a solid change state directly from a solid into a gas as shown in this picture.

What is the rate of expansion when dry ice sublimates

Dry ice is CO2.
Molar mass CO2 = 44 g/mole
1 lb is approx. 454 g
thus this = 454 g x 1 mol/44 g = 10.3 moles of CO2
At STP, 10.3 moles x 22.4 L/mole = 231 liters.
